Vestnik Yuzhno-Ural'skogo Universiteta. Seriya Matematicheskoe Modelirovanie i Programmirovanie
RUS  ENG    JOURNALS   PEOPLE   ORGANISATIONS   CONFERENCES   SEMINARS   VIDEO LIBRARY   PACKAGE AMSBIB  
General information
Latest issue
Archive
Submit a manuscript

Search papers
Search references

RSS
Latest issue
Current issues
Archive issues
What is RSS



Vestnik YuUrGU. Ser. Mat. Model. Progr.:
Year:
Volume:
Issue:
Page:
Find






Personal entry:
Login:
Password:
Save password
Enter
Forgotten password?
Register


Vestnik Yuzhno-Ural'skogo Universiteta. Seriya Matematicheskoe Modelirovanie i Programmirovanie, 2017, Volume 10, Issue 1, Pages 113–124
DOI: https://doi.org/10.14529/mmp170107
(Mi vyuru361)
 

This article is cited in 1 scientific paper (total in 1 paper)

Programming & Computer Software

Baltic sea water dynamics model acceleration

A. P. Bagliya, A. V. Boukhanovskyb, B. Ya. Steinberga, R. B. Steinberga

a Southern Federal University, Rostov-na-Donu, Russian Federation
b ITMO University, St. Petersburg, Russian Federation
Full-text PDF (801 kB) Citations (1)
References:
Abstract: Industrial Baltic sea water dynamics modelling program optimization and parallelization is described. Program is based on solving the system of partial differential equations of shallow water with numerical methods. Mechanical approach to program modernization is demonstrated involving building module dependency graph and rewriting every module in specific order.
To achieve desired speed-up the program is translated into another language and several key optimization methods are used, including parallelization of most time-consuming loop nests. The theory of optimizing and parallelizing program transformations is used to achieve best performance boost with given amount of work. The list of applied program transformations is presented along with achieved speed-up for most time-consuming subroutines. Entire program speed-up results on shared memory computer system are presented.
Keywords: program transformation; program optimization; program parallelization.
Received: 18.09.2016
Bibliographic databases:
Document Type: Article
UDC: 519.688
MSC: 68U99
Language: English
Citation: A. P. Bagliy, A. V. Boukhanovsky, B. Ya. Steinberg, R. B. Steinberg, “Baltic sea water dynamics model acceleration”, Vestnik YuUrGU. Ser. Mat. Model. Progr., 10:1 (2017), 113–124
Citation in format AMSBIB
\Bibitem{BagBouSte17}
\by A.~P.~Bagliy, A.~V.~Boukhanovsky, B.~Ya.~Steinberg, R.~B.~Steinberg
\paper Baltic sea water dynamics model acceleration
\jour Vestnik YuUrGU. Ser. Mat. Model. Progr.
\yr 2017
\vol 10
\issue 1
\pages 113--124
\mathnet{http://mi.mathnet.ru/vyuru361}
\crossref{https://doi.org/10.14529/mmp170107}
\isi{https://gateway.webofknowledge.com/gateway/Gateway.cgi?GWVersion=2&SrcApp=Publons&SrcAuth=Publons_CEL&DestLinkType=FullRecord&DestApp=WOS_CPL&KeyUT=000396995700007}
\elib{https://elibrary.ru/item.asp?id=28922154}
Linking options:
  • https://www.mathnet.ru/eng/vyuru361
  • https://www.mathnet.ru/eng/vyuru/v10/i1/p113
  • This publication is cited in the following 1 articles:
    Citing articles in Google Scholar: Russian citations, English citations
    Related articles in Google Scholar: Russian articles, English articles
    Statistics & downloads:
    Abstract page:150
    Full-text PDF :68
    References:33
     
      Contact us:
     Terms of Use  Registration to the website  Logotypes © Steklov Mathematical Institute RAS, 2024